I like how Ghost's monsters look like a clothed human, a little bit like Showa designs.

They look oddly like the designs used by many monsters created by Shocker and other related organizations, like Badan, with the upper body being the usual rubbed suit, but then you've got a belt, tight pants and boots for the lower body. Add to that the Skeleton grunts too, and the Shocker imagery is fairly strong.

The grunts also resemble some kind of mass produced Showa Rider, with the boots, gloves, belts, chest armor. They also have two big eyes on their helmets, although they aren't round. Next year is going to be the Rider 45th years anniversary, so they might be going in this direction due to the anniversary, although so far they haven't included any promotion related to that anniversary so it could be just a coincidence.
